Origins and Acceleration of Plastic Production

These days, it is hard to imagine a world without plastic. Half of all plastics ever made were produced in the previous 15 years, an alarming situation that shows just how rapidly the commercial sector for producing plastic has expanded. Production of plastic has increased rapidly from 2.3 million tons in 1950 to 448 million tons in 2015. The environmentalists predicted that if the production of plastic goes at the same rate, then this number would double by 2050.

Plastic Pollution in Pakistan

As a growing country with a population of over 220 million people, Pakistan is facing a serious environmental crisis in the form of plastic pollution. Plastic waste has accumulated significantly across the country due to a lack of efficient waste management systems. According to the UN Development Program (UNDP), Pakistan produces roughly 20 million tons of solid waste each year, with an annual increase of 5 to 10%. Furthermore, the Worldwide Fund for Nature (WWF) reported in 2018 that Pakistan is among the top ten countries in the world in terms of plastic pollution. Surprisingly, it is believed that almost 90% of plastic waste in the country is dumped in landfills and water channels, aggravating the environmental crisis.

Dumping of Plastic Waste into Oceans

Each year, an alarming 8 million tons of plastic waste from coastal nations find their way into our oceans. Plastics designed to be strong, flexible, and long-lasting, possess inherent resistance to degradation. A plastic bottle, for instance, can persist in marine environments for up to 450 years, gradually fragmenting into smaller pieces that never truly disappear. Astonishingly, every piece of plastic ever produced still exists in some form today, and our consumption continues to escalate.

Littering, dumping plastic waste, and inadequate waste collection all contribute to the presence of plastics in the environment. In 2019, an astounding 368 million metric tons of plastics were produced globally, with Asia accounting for half of that amount. If current trends continue, it is projected that by 2050, around 12 billion metric tons of plastic waste could either end up in landfills or escape into natural habitats.

The Nuisance in the shape of Microplastics

Microplastics have emerged as a significant source of concern within the domain of plastic pollution. These tiny particles, ranging in size from one to 5,000 μm, are the consequence of the degradation of larger plastic pieces and are classified as either primary or secondary microplastics. There are an estimated 51 trillion microscopic fragments of plastic weighing an astounding 269,000 tons in every corner of our planet.

Key Impacts of Micro Plastic on the Environment

Microplastics have significant harmful effects on the environment and health.

1. Ingestion by Marine Life

Microplastics are so tiny that fish, birds, and turtles living in the water bodies commonly mistake them for food. If they ingest enough of these tiny pieces of plastic, it may cause obstruction in their digestive systems, leading to illness, injuries, malnutrition, and even death.

2. Disruption of Food Chains

As a part of the food chain, when marine species consume microplastics and become food for bigger predators, they also poison them. The toxicity of microplastics harms the health of these animals and disturbs the delicate balance of the whole food chain.

3. Habitat Destruction

Microplastics have the potential to disturb ecosystem balance by influencing water quality, nutrient cycling, and other critical ecological processes. Long-term habitat degradation may have far-reaching effects on the general health of ecosystems.

4. Contamination of Soil and Landscapes

Microplastics can easily be mixed up in the soil through sewerage lines, agricultural practices, and air paths. Once present in the soil, they have the potential to disrupt terrestrial ecosystems by affecting plant growth, nutrient integration, and soil quality.

5. Polluting Water Sources

Microplastics are a major threat to the cleanliness of the water bodies. Consumption of polluted water poses dangers to human health and may have negative effects on aquatic life.

6. Transport of Chemical Pollutants

Microplastics have an extraordinary capacity to absorb and transfer harmful substances. Microplastics may absorb toxic contaminants such as pesticides, heavy metals, and persistent organic pollutants when they enter the environment. This increases the likelihood that these harmful compounds will enter the food chain and can cause damage to both animals and humans.

Negative Effects of Micro Plastics on Human Health

1. Ingestion through Food and Water

Microplastics are consumed unknowingly via the food we eat and the water we drink. These particles can be found in seafood, water, and even bottled water. Potential health concerns include hormone imbalance, inflammation, and tissue damage.

2. Toxicity

Microplastics include additives and chemicals that may contaminate food and water. Inhaling microplastics poses a threat to the respiratory system and may cause respiratory problems.

3. Skin Absorption

Microplastics may also enter the body via the skin, particularly if you use cosmetics or personal care items with microbeads or have been exposed to synthetic textiles made of plastic.

4. Immune System

Microplastics can affect the immune system by initiating an inflammatory response, which may result in chronic inflammation and immune dysfunction.

5. Endocrine Disruption

Microplastics can interfere with the endocrine system, posing the risk of infertility, developmental disorders, and cancer, among other health issues.

6. Brain Function

Microplastics in our bodies have the potential to cause neuro-inflammation, oxidative stress, and neuronal damage. They may also include neurotoxic compounds, which raises the possibility of cognitive and neurological issues.

7. Resistance to Antibiotics

Microplastics may contribute to antibiotic resistance. They have the ability to retain and concentrate bacteria and genes, and thus, our bodies find difficulty to cure different illnesses.
